A fed-up Denny’s employee quit her job after customers challenged the restaurant's current mask-wearing requirement during the COVID pandemic.
A Denny’s server at the restaurant chain's location in Franklin Park, Ill., can be seen announcing her intentions to quit in a cellphone video posted to Reddit on Tuesday after customers refused to wear masks while citing the "Civil Rights Act of 1964."
WARNING: Video contains profanity.
The customers in question do not comply, claiming "religious exemption."
"You know what, you know what? I quit, I f----ing quit," the server says.
